Jump APP
Page 33
All your jump stats are displayed in this app. For each jump, MOD Live
registers and records four statistics:
AIR T: how long you are in the air. MOD Live detects a freefall of at least
.25 seconds.
DIST: how far you travelled (distance from takeoff to landing).
HEIgHT: how high you jumped (altitude of any ascent from takeoff to
your highest point).
DROP: how far you travelled vertically (this only applies to a descent).
When you catch airtime in a freefall that's a quarter of a
second or longer, MOD Live's accelerometer sensor checks for
gravitational change. When the gravity force changes beyond
a threshold, MOD Live crunches data from sensors such as
GPS, accelerometer, and gyroscope.
NOTE: Flips, pivots, rotations, rail moves and jumps that don't
involve much change in gravity force aren't recorded. Jumps
without a vertical drop across rails and boxes aren't recorded.
